编译程序中语法分析器接受以(29)为单位的输入,并产生有关信息供以后各阶段使用。(30)、LR分析法和(31)是几种常见的语法分析技术,其中(30)和LR分析法属于自下而上分析法,而(31)属于自上而下分析法。LR分析法有SLR(1)、LR(0)、LR(1

admin2009-02-15  41

问题 编译程序中语法分析器接受以(29)为单位的输入,并产生有关信息供以后各阶段使用。(30)、LR分析法和(31)是几种常见的语法分析技术,其中(30)和LR分析法属于自下而上分析法,而(31)属于自上而下分析法。LR分析法有SLR(1)、LR(0)、LR(1)和LALR(1)4种,其中(32)的分析能力最强,(33)的分析能力最弱。

选项 A、SLR(1)
B、LR(0)
C、LR(1)
D、LALR(1)

答案B

解析 编译程序中语法分析器接近以单元为单位的输入,并产生有关信息供以后各阶段使用。算符优先法、LB分析法和递归下降法是几种常见的语法分析技术,其中算符优先法和LB分析法属于自下而上分析法,而递归下降法属于自上而下分析法。LR分析法主要有 SLR(1)、LR(0)、LR(1)和LALR(1)等4种,其中LR(1)的分析能力最强,LR(0)的分析能力最弱。
转载请注明原文地址:https://kaotiyun.com/show/76xZ777K
0

相关试题推荐
最新回复(0)